CVE-2020-1220

CVE-2020-1220, medium severity (CVSS 6.1): 1 tracked app concerned, all fixed or indeterminable on their current version.

A spoofing vulnerability exists when theMicrosoft Edge (Chromium-based) in IE Mode improperly handles specific redirects, aka 'Microsoft Edge (Chromium-based) in IE Mode Spoofing Vulnerability'.

Attack vector : Network No privileges required
Show raw CVSS vector
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:C/C:L/I:L/A:N
